tpwallet|TPwallet官方版/最新版本/安卓版下载app-tp官网入口

TP购买有BTC:便捷支付服务管理到多链支付整合的深入方案

TP购买有BTC:便捷支付服务管理到多链支付整合的深入说明

一、TP购买有BTC的场景与价值定位

在“TP购买”体系中,若已具备BTC资产能力(例如用户账户可持有或可路由到BTC),就意味着支付链路可以从“单一币种收款”扩展为“跨链资产承载”。这种承载能力带来两类直接收益:

1)面向用户:支付更灵活,尤其在用户已经拥有BTC或偏好BTC结算时,可减少兑换摩擦。

2)面向平台/商户:可通过统一支付与结算网关,把不同链路的复杂性抽象掉,用同一套流程处理订单、验证、入账、对账与风控。

因此,“TP购买有BTC”不仅是资产可用性问题,更是整个支付服务工程化的起点:从支付服务管理、验证机制、数据管理到数字支付发展方案与收益聚合,最终落到多链支付整合。

二、便捷支付服务管理:把“收款”做成“可运维的服务”

要实现便捷,关键在于把支付能力产品化、可配置化与可观测化。可采用以下管理思路:

1)统一支付配置中心

- 面向商户/渠道:提供收款资产策略(BTC优先、BTC+稳定币组合、按费率动态选择等)。

- 面向用户体验:统一展示支付方式、预计到账时间、手续费说明与失败重试策略。

- 面向运维:配置链路策略(确认数阈值、超时重放规则、回滚/退款联动)。

2)订单生命周期标准化

将订单状态拆解为可追踪的阶段,例如:

- 待支付(Awaiting)

- 已创建链上地址/交易(OnchainPrepared)

- 待确认(Confirming)

- 验证通过(Verified)

- 已入账/已结算(Settled)

- 失败/待人工处理(Failed/HumanReview)

标准化的状态机能显著减少“不同链不同逻辑”的分叉,提升整体可维护性。

3)面向多角色的权限与审计

平台通常包https://www.qnfire.com ,含用户、商户、运营、风控、财务等角色。

- 权限:限制敏感操作(例如修改提现地址、调整风控阈值)。

- 审计:记录关键字段变更(价格、费率、验证策略、退款原因)。

三、高效支付验证:让BTC链上事件可快速、可信地转化为“业务成立”

高效验证的目标是:用尽可能少的时间和资源,完成“支付是否有效”的判断。可从验证对象与验证流程两方面设计。

1)验证对象

- 交易层:TxHash、from/to、金额、手续费、脚本/地址类型。

- 区块层:确认数、区块高度、重组(reorg)风险。

- 业务层:订单号、回调参数、支付意图(memo/备注或衍生标识)。

2)验证流程(建议的链路)

- 第一步:链上监听/拉取(Webhook或轮询/索引器)

- 第二步:交易归属判定(是否属于平台预期地址/脚本)

- 第三步:金额与订单标识校验(防止错付/碰撞)

- 第四步:确认数策略(例如先快速“软确认”,再在达到阈值后“硬确认”)

- 第五步:业务落库与幂等校验(同一Tx只允许一次生效)

3)性能优化要点

- 索引与缓存:对常用地址集合、订单映射做内存缓存或高性能KV。

- 幂等设计:以TxHash+订单ID作为唯一键,避免重复入账。

- 分层验证:轻验证先放行(给用户“已到账待确认”),重验证在后台异步完成。

四、多重验证:在安全与效率之间建立“分级风控”

多重验证并不等于把所有校验都做得非常重,而是要“分级 + 兜底”。建议采用三层模型:

1)基础校验(必过)

- 订单号/支付标识匹配

- 付款地址/脚本匹配

- 金额在容忍区间内(考虑波动与手续费差异)

- 基础确认门槛(至少满足最小确认数)

2)增强校验(风控相关)

- 地址信誉/历史行为(是否新地址、是否高频交易)

- 交易行为特征(拆分/聚合模式是否异常)

- 风险评分阈值(超过阈值进入人工复核或延迟结算)

3)兜底校验(最终裁决)

- 等待更高确认数再最终结算

- 与外部风控或反欺诈规则引擎联动

- 触发退款/撤销流程需有明确的审计记录和授权链路

通过分级验证,平台可在多数正常交易上保持高效率,而在可疑情况上提供足够的安全冗余。

五、高效数据管理:让数据流“可追踪、可复用、可对账”

高效数据管理的核心是:将链上数据与业务数据建立清晰映射,并保证一致性与可恢复性。

1)数据域划分

建议按“链上事实层—验证结果层—业务订单层—结算财务层”划分:

- 链上事实层:原始Tx、区块高度、时间戳、确认状态

- 验证结果层:通过了哪些校验、失败原因、验证版本号

- 业务订单层:订单状态、用户权益、商户回写

- 结算财务层:入账流水、成本/费用、对账批次

2)幂等与事件溯源

- 每个验证步骤要记录版本号与输入输出摘要,便于复盘。

- 写库用幂等键,避免重复回调导致重复入账。

3)对账机制

- 账务对账:链上接收总额 vs 平台应收总额 vs 财务账。

- 时间对账:分批次核对(按区块高度或按结算窗口)。

- 失败对账:未能完成验证/回写的订单要有专门队列与重试策略。

4)数据留存与合规

- 保留必要的链上证据(TxHash、区块高度、校验日志)。

- 用户隐私字段最小化存储,日志脱敏。

六、数字支付发展方案:从“能收款”到“能持续增长”

数字支付的长期竞争力来自产品能力、结算体验与运营效率。基于TP购买有BTC的基础,可规划如下发展路径:

1)阶段一:支付可用

- 支持BTC收款、订单创建、基本验证与状态回写。

- 提供清晰的支付失败/超时处理机制。

2)阶段二:体验可控

- 引入软确认/硬确认双阶段通知。

- 在用户端展示更准确的预计完成时间。

- 支持商户自定义收款策略(例如按费率选择是否延迟确认)。

3)阶段三:生态可扩展

- 引入更多资产与链路(为多链整合做铺垫)。

- 支持更丰富的结算与分润规则。

- 开放API以便渠道接入与自动对账。

4)阶段四:智能风控与自动化结算

- 通过交易行为与历史数据提升风控准确性。

- 自动化结算与自动化退款(在权限与审计满足条件的前提下)。

七、收益聚合:把多来源收入统一汇总与分配

当TP购买体系接入BTC并最终扩展到多链,多渠道收益的聚合将成为平台核心财务能力之一。

1)收益来源类型

- 交易手续费/通道服务费

- 汇率差价/价差(若采用自动兑换策略)

- 商户服务订阅或增值服务

- 渠道分成(CPA/Revenue Share)

2)聚合方法

- 以“订单”为中心汇总:订单产生的收入分摊到通道、商户、渠道与平台。

- 以“结算批次”为中心对账:保证每个批次的总额可追溯。

3)分配规则与可配置性

- 支持按比例、按阶梯、按活动期规则。

- 支持退款/撤销时自动回滚收益。

- 每一步分配必须具备审计记录与可追踪的计算链路。

八、多链支付整合:让BTC成为入口,而不是边界

多链支付整合的难点不是“接入更多链”,而是“把复杂度吞到同一套业务抽象里”。可从以下结构化方案入手:

1)统一支付抽象层(Payment Abstraction)

- 将“币种/链/账户模型”抽象为统一的支付对象。

- 把链上差异限制在“适配器层”(Adapter)处理。

- 业务层只关心:金额、订单ID、确认策略、验证状态。

2)链路适配器(Adapter)分层

- 交易监听:Webhook、索引器、轮询、重试策略

- 地址/脚本适配:不同链的地址规范、脚本类型、memo标识方式

- 确认策略适配:不同链的finality差异

- 失败模式适配:回滚、重组、确认延迟

3)多链统一验证与幂等

- 幂等键统一:以“订单ID+交易标识(如TxHash)”为主。

- 验证结果标准化:将“通过/失败/待复核/软通过”统一映射到业务状态。

4)多链统一数据与对账

- 统一账本模型:将链上收入/手续费汇总到同一结算层。

- 统一对账口径:按结算批次与订单范围对账,避免多链口径不一致。

九、总结:从BTC支付能力到可持续增长的体系化落地

TP购买具备BTC资产能力后,真正的价值在于将支付能力工程化:

- 便捷支付服务管理:统一配置中心与订单状态机,提升可运维性。

- 高效支付验证:用分层验证和性能优化,快速完成业务成立判断。

- 多重验证:基础校验+增强风控+兜底复核,兼顾安全与效率。

- 高效数据管理:分层数据域、幂等写入、可追溯对账,保障一致性。

- 数字支付发展方案:从可用到体验可控,再到生态扩展与智能化。

- 收益聚合:以订单与结算批次为核心,实现多来源收入的可追溯汇总与分配。

- 多链支付整合:用统一抽象层与适配器层消化差异,让BTC成为入口并持续扩展。

如果需要,我也可以基于你的具体产品形态(例如:是否需要自动换汇、是否做托管、确认数策略、是否有商户分账/渠道分润),进一步把上述方案落成更贴近工程实现的模块清单与接口草图。

作者:凌澈 发布时间:2026-05-05 00:44:28

相关阅读
<map id="hklig"></map><acronym lang="o_4gm"></acronym><em draggable="c0znv"></em>
<dfn dropzone="l8a99"></dfn><var dropzone="1bjxz"></var><abbr dropzone="m29ai"></abbr><big dropzone="3epwj"></big><abbr dir="a_v_z"></abbr><strong draggable="urfdb"></strong><abbr date-time="6v7au"></abbr><em lang="o7ztc"></em>